What state has the highest poverty rate?

Poverty rates were highest in the states of Mississippi (19.58%), Louisiana (18.65%), New Mexico (18.55%), West Virginia (17.10%), Kentucky (16.61%), and Arkansas (16.08%), and they were lowest in the states of New Hampshire (7.42%), Maryland (9.02%), Utah (9.13%), Hawaii (9.26%), and Minnesota (9.33%).

Is Narragansett a wealthy town?

Here Are The 10 Richest Cities In Rhode Island
East Greenwich comes in first with a median household income of $142,648. In second place is Barrington, with a median family income of $137,115. Beachside Narragansett comes in third, with an average of $115,212.

What is the average household income in Rhode Island?

The following data are the most current income statistics for Rhode Island from the US Census Bureau, are in 2020 inflation adjusted dollars and are from the American Community Survey 2020 5-year estimates. Median Household Income: $70,305. Average Household Income: $92,427.

Is Newport RI poor?

The poverty rate in Newport is 14.6%. One out of every 6.9 residents of Newport lives in poverty. How many people in Newport, Rhode Island live in poverty? 3,169 of 21,747 Newport residents reported income levels below the poverty line in the last year.
